How to reach the centre? Dhamma Sobhana (Lyckebygården) is in central Sweden, approximately halfway between Stockholm and Göteborg (Gothenburg). The centre is 15 km from Ödeshög, 20 km from Vadstena, 25 km from Mjölby and 60 km from Linköping.
By car From Stockholm: Follow E4 past Mjölby. Turn off at Väderstad, exit 107. Turn right and drive until you reach a roundabout, where you take off towards Ödeshög. Turn right at the Rökstenen turnoff, and then immediately turn right again and follow the road signs to Lyckebygården. It's about 2,5 hours from Stockholm. From Göteborg: Follow road 40 to Jönköping, and then E4 north to Ödeshög. Take off there, and follow road 50 north in the direction of Vadstena/Örebro. Turn right after about 15 km, at Väversunda, and follow the road sign to Lyckebygården (another 3 km). Travel time is about 2,5 hours. From Malmö: Follow E6 north to Helsingborg, and then E4 north to Ödeshög. Take off there, and follow road 50 north in the direction of Vadstena/Örebro. Turn right after about 15 km, at Väversunda, and follow the road sign to Lyckebygården (another 3 km). Travel time is about 3,5 hours. From Oslo: First drive to Göteborg, and then continue as above. Travel time is about 6 hours.
By train Travel by train to Mjölby. From Stockholm it’s 2 hours with superfast express or 3-3½ hours with other trains; from Malmö it’s 2½ hours with superfast express or 3½-4½ hours with other trains. Continue south by regional bus number 664 or 665 to Ödeshög (Torget) (40-50 minutes). On the day a course begins, taxis are coordinated from there to the centre at 3:40 pm and 4:30 pm. For train schedule, please check www.sj.se. For regional bus schedule, check www.ostgotatrafiken.se.
By bus Stockholm: Swebus Express (www.swebusexpress.se) has daily connections from Stockholm to Ödeshög (Östgötaporten). You can also travel by Swebus Express to Mjölby, and there take a regional bus (see above) to Ödeshög (Torget). On the day a course begins, taxis are coordinated from Ödeshög to the centre at 3:40 pm and 4:30 pm (15 km). Travel time from Stockholm to Ödeshög (Östgötaporten) is 4 hours, longer via Mjölby. Göteborg or Malmö: Swebus Express has daily connections from Göteborg (3 hours), Borås (2 hours 15 minutes) or Malmö (5 hours) to Ödeshög (Östgötaporten). On the day a course begins, taxis are coordinated from there to the centre at 3:40 pm and 4:30 pm.
By air Stockholm Skavsta, near Nyköping (NYO): This is the nearest airport to the centre. Ryanair (www.ryanair.com) and Wizzair (www.wizzair.com) fly to Skavsta from several European cities. Take the airport bus (www.flygbussarna.se) to Linköping (1½ hours), and continue with regional train to Mjölby and on from there with regional bus to Ödeshög (Torget) (see above). Travel time from Linköping to Ödeshög is about 1 hour 15 minutes. Göteborg Landvetter: Good international connections. Take the airport bus (www.flygbussarna.se) to Borås central station, and continue from there to Ödeshög (Östgötaporten) by Swebus (see above). Travel time from the airport to Ödeshög is 3-4 hours. Stockholm Arlanda: Good international connections. Take the airport bus (www.flygbussarna.se) to Stockholm central station, and continue from there by bus or train to Ödeshög (see above). Travel time from the airport to Ödeshög is 5 hours by bus. With train it’s about 4 hours with superfast express or 5-6 hours with other trains. |
